01 / Story

Craft, factory and place.

Aoki Hamono established the Sakai Takayuki name in 1947. Its knives divide forging, grinding, sharpening and handle fitting among craftspeople who specialise in each step.

  1. The name is established

    Aoki Hamono creates Sakai Takayuki in Osaka’s historic cutlery region.

  2. Specialists divide the work

    Forging, grinding, sharpening and fitting remain distinct crafts.

  3. Sakai production continues

    Core knife lines are still finished through specialist workshops.
